You can create more folders with the command 'New folder'.

Note!

Folders have no influence on the program, but rather serve only to structure your
project clearly.

'New Folder'

With this command a new folder is inserted as a structural object. If a folder has been
selected, then the new one is created underneath it. Otherwise it is created on the
same level. If an action is selected, the new folder will be inserted at the level of the

POU to which the action belongs.

The context menu of the Object Organizer which contains this command appears
when an object or the object type has been selected and you have pressed the right

mouse button or <Shift>+<F10>.

The newly inserted folder initially has the designation 'New Folder'. Observe the
following naming convention for folders:

• Folders at the same level in the hierarchy must have distinct names. Folders on

different levels can have the same name.

• A folder can not have the same name as an object located on the same level.

If there is already a folder with the name "New Folder" on the same level, each
additional one with this name automatically receives an appended, serial number (e.g.
"New Folder 1"). Renaming to a name that is already in use is not possible.
